The golden stain

The golden stain of the sunshine
Made the sea water shine like gold
And gave egrets at the coastline
The golden stain.

The egrets came with their household,
To make the water like their shrine,
Their beaks and wings defied the cold.

Young egrets stayed at the shoreline~
Their playful nature they unfold,
Still gifting the twilight skyline
The golden stain.
